From mboxrd@z Thu Jan 1 00:00:00 1970 From: ludo@gnu.org (Ludovic =?utf-8?Q?Court=C3=A8s?=) Subject: Re: Guix & IPFS Date: Fri, 26 Oct 2018 19:45:50 +0200 Message-ID: <87r2gcd2k1.fsf@gnu.org> References: <87r2grk5dj.fsf@ambrevar.xyz> <87lg6zfr20.fsf@gnu.org> <87lg6zjxwt.fsf@ambrevar.xyz> <20181016162747.GB25057@jasmine.lan> <87r2goecf5.fsf@ambrevar.xyz> <87in1ygi94.fsf@gnu.org> <87va5yoxa0.fsf@ambrevar.xyz> <87h8hb32mf.fsf@gnu.org> <87efcfxx7y.fsf@ambrevar.xyz> <871s8eup4l.fsf@gnu.org> <87tvl9kjqq.fsf@ambrevar.xyz>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Return-path: Received: from eggs.gnu.org ([2001:4830:134:3::10]:35584)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1gG6BF-0002Fe-89 for guix-devel@gnu.org; Fri, 26 Oct 2018 13:45:54 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1gG6BE-0007jb-AL for guix-devel@gnu.org; Fri, 26 Oct 2018 13:45:53 -0400 In-Reply-To: (=?utf-8?Q?=22G=C3=A1bor?= Boskovits"'s message of "Thu, 25 Oct 2018 21:06:52 +0200") List-Id: "Development of GNU Guix and the GNU System distribution."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-devel-bounces+gcggd-guix-devel=m.gmane.org@gnu.org Sender: "Guix-devel" To: =?utf-8?Q?G=C3=A1bor?= Boskovits Cc: Guix-devel Hello, G=C3=A1bor Boskovits skribis: > Pierre Neidhardt ezt =C3=ADrta (id=C5=91pont: 2018. o= kt. 25., Cs > 20:11): > >> >> > What does =E2=80=98gx=E2=80=99 tell you in the builder? >> >> Sorry, I don't understand what you are asking. The following is the >> output I >> get when I attempt to build a package using gx-fetch: >> >> --8<---------------cut here---------------start------------->8--- >> > ./pre-inst-env guix build -K ipfs-go-ipfs-cmdkit >> ;;; note: source file /home/ambrevar/projects/guix/guix/gx-download.scm >> ;;; newer than compiled >> /home/ambrevar/.cache/guile/ccache/2.2-LE-8-3.A/home/ambrevar/projects/g= uix/guix/gx-download.scm.go >> substitute: updating substitutes from 'https://mirror.hydra.gnu.org'... >> 100.0% >> building >> /gnu/store/rnwbwvks2imzzs5av5p0ihab6qynfgi8-module-import-compiled.drv... >> [ 1/ 2] Compiling './guix/build/gx.scm'... >> [ 2/ 2] Compiling './guix/build/utils.scm'... >> successfully built >> /gnu/store/rnwbwvks2imzzs5av5p0ihab6qynfgi8-module-import-compiled.drv >> building >> /gnu/store/pwjnh2sp30plxbw12zmwg4p5w0wfh5fy-ipfs-go-ipfs-cmdkit-1.1.3-1.= QmSP88r-checkout.drv... >> what language will the project be in? initializing package >> 3nbb94ssalhxdas7vz2bv8n6dpz3mdw2-ipfs-go-ipfs-cmdkit-1.1.3-1.QmSP88r-che= ckout... >> where should users go to report issues? notice: no helper tool found for >> ERROR: from shell.Get(): Post >> https://ipfs.io/api/v0/get?arg=3DQmSP88ryZkHSRn1fnngAaV2Vcn63WUJzAavnRM9= CVdU1Ky&create=3Dtrue: >> x509: failed to load system roots and no roots provided >> > Maybe I am just stating the obvious, but this error seems to be certifica= te > related, i think network access is ok, but the certificate cant be > validated, as no root cert is found. Yes, that=E2=80=99s probably what=E2=80=99s happening. Pierre, perhaps it=E2=80=99s just a matter of setting some environment vari= able (SSL_CERT_DIR and/or SSL_CERT_FILE?) pointing to X.509 certificates such as those provided by the =E2=80=98nss-certs=E2=80=99 package? HTH, Ludo=E2=80=99.